混沌反控制为混沌控制的一个研究方向,已成为人们研究的热点.探讨混沌反控制理论、混沌反控制方法,对一类非线性系统,设计控制器,得到混沌化的系统,并将该系统应用在图像加密中.仿真实验表明:该非线性系统的混沌反控制在图像加密中取得了很好的加密效果,密钥空间大,扩散扰乱性能好,能够抵抗各种攻击.
Chaos anti-control is one research direction of chaos control, it becomes people's hot research. It discussed theory and method of chaos anti-control; then designed a controller base on one kind of nonlinear systems, obtained chaos system ; at last, the system was used in image encryption. The experimental resuhs demonstrate that chaos anti-control of the nonlinear systems had good efect in the encryption algorithm. It has not only a large key space but also a very sensitivity with respect to the secret key and the original image. The encryption algorithm has perfect diffusion and confusion properties and it can resist the various attacks.
